Summary

Cisco IOS 12.2, 12.4, 15.0, 15.1, 15.2, 15.3, and 15.4 and IOS XE 2.5.x, 2.6.x, 3.1.xS through 3.12.xS before 3.12.3S, 3.2.xE through 3.7.xE before 3.7.1E, 3.3.xSG, 3.4.xSG, and 3.13.xS before 3.13.2S allow remote attackers to cause a denial of service (memory consumption and device reload) by sending malformed IKEv2 packets over (1) IPv4 or (2) IPv6, aka Bug ID CSCuo75572.

    descriptionAccording to its self-reported version, the Cisco IOS XE software running on the remote device is affected by a denial of service vulnerability in the Internet Key Exchange version 2 (IKEv2) subsystem due to improper handling of specially crafted IKEv2 packets. A remote, unauthenticated attacker can exploit this issue to cause a device reload or exhaust memory resources. Note that this issue only affects devices with IKEv1 or ISAKMP enabled.

    include("audit.inc");
    include("cisco_func.inc");
    include("cisco_kb_cmd_func.inc");
    
    version = get_kb_item_or_exit("Host/Cisco/IOS-XE/Version");
    
    fix = '';
    flag = 0;
    
    # Check for vuln version
    if (
      version =~ "^2\.[56]([^0-9]|$)" ||
      version =~ "^3\.2(\.[0-9]+)?S([^EGQ]|$)" ||
      version =~ "^3\.([1-9]|11)(\.[0-9]+)?S([^EGQ]|$)" ||
      version =~ "^3\.12(\.[0-2])?S([^EG]|$)"
    )
    {
      fix = "3.12.3S";
      flag++;
    }
    
    if(
      version =~ "^3\.10(\.[0-4])?S([^EG]|$)"
    )
    {
      fix = "3.10.5S";
      flag++;
    }
    
    if (
      version =~ "^3\.13(\.[01])?S([^EG]|$)"
    )
    {
      fix = "3.13.2S";
      flag++;
    }
    
    if (
      version =~ "^3\.6(\.[0-4])?E"
    )
    {
      fix = "3.6.5E";
      flag++;
    }
    
    if (
      version =~ "^3\.2(\.[0-9]+)?SE$" ||
      version =~ "^3\.3(\.[0-9]+)?[SE|SG|XO]" ||
      version =~ "^3\.4(\.[0-9]+)?SG" ||
      version =~ "^3\.5(\.[0-9]+)?E" ||
      version =~ "^3\.7(\.0)?E"
    )
    {
      fix = "3.7.1E";
      flag++;
    }
    
    # Check that IKEv1 or ISAKMP is running
    if (flag && get_kb_item("Host/local_checks_enabled"))
    {
      pat = "(\d+.\d+.\d+.\d+|.*:.*|UNKNOWN|--any--)\s+(500|848|4500)\s";
    
      flag = 0;
      buf = cisco_command_kb_item("Host/Cisco/Config/show_ip_sockets","show ip sockets");
      if (check_cisco_result(buf))
      {
        if (
          preg(multiline:TRUE, pattern:pat, string:buf)
        ) flag = 1;
      }
      else if (cisco_needs_enable(buf))
      {
        flag = 1;
        override = 1;
      }
    
      buf = cisco_command_kb_item("Host/Cisco/Config/show_udp","show udp");
      if (check_cisco_result(buf))
      {
        if (
          preg(multiline:TRUE, pattern:"^17(\(v6\))?\s+--listen--.*\s500\s", string:buf) ||
          preg(multiline:TRUE, pattern:"^17(\(v6\))?\s+--listen--.*\s848\s", string:buf) ||
          preg(multiline:TRUE, pattern:"^17(\(v6\))?\s+--listen--.*\s4500\s", string:buf)
        ) flag = 1;
      }
      else if (cisco_needs_enable(buf))
      {
        flag = 1;
        override = 1;
      }
    }
    
    if (fix && flag)
    {
      if (report_verbosity > 0)
      {
        report =
          '\n  Cisco bug ID      : CSCum36951 and CSCuo75572' +
          '\n  Installed release : ' + version +
          '\n  Fixed release     : ' + fix +
          '\n';
        security_hole(port:0, extra:report + cisco_caveat(override));
        exit(0);
      }
      else security_hole(port:0, extra:cisco_caveat(override));
    }
    else audit(AUDIT_HOST_NOT, "affected");
